What are some common challenges faced by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) workers and how can they be managed?

FIFO workers often face challenges such as extended periods away from family, adjusting to shift work, and adapting to remote living conditions. Managing these challenges typically involves maintaining regular communication with loved ones, establishing healthy routines for sleep and exercise, and taking advantage of on-site support services. Many employers offer resources like counseling, social activities, and wellness programs to help FIFO employees maintain their well-being and build a sense of community while on-site.

What are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) jobs?

Fly In Fly Out (FIFO) jobs are positions where employees travel to remote work sites, often in the mining, oil, or construction sectors, for set periods before returning home for time off. Workers are flown to the site and provided with accommodation, meals, and transportation as part of their employment package. FIFO roles can involve long shifts and extended time away from home, but they typically offer higher pay and scheduled breaks. This work arrangement helps employers staff projects in remote or hard-to-reach areas where local labor is scarce.

Primary Responsibilities
  • Lead a team with a focus to manage and improve an industrial hygiene program (sample/monitor/assess/control) at two active manufacturing facilities in Oregon and be available to Safety Professionals from across ATI for consult. Direct the actions of IH consultants as needed. Set and implement a vision for the IH program in consultation with EHS Leadership. Act as the primary hiring person for this team and manage its budget/equipment/calibrations/resources.
  • Use advanced scientific thought/tools to evaluate health risks and exposure potential and identify control solutions for those risks. Mentor and develop the IH team so they complement this approach.
  • Work independently to manage workload but engage and communicate very collaboratively with others across the business.
  • Lead a Radiation Safety Program by acting as the Radiation Safety Officer and directing the actions of an Assistant Radiation Safety Officer for two active manufacturing facilities in Oregon. Lead the Radiation Safety Committee in quarterly program status reviews and act as the primary contact for regulating agencies and licenses. Manage the licenses. Collaborate with the Facility Security Officer on radiation security matters.
  • Co-chair at least one safety program team by establishing an audit process, performing audits, providing revision suggestions to plant standards and mentoring/motivating other auditors.
  • Co-chair the corporate-wide SDS authoring team by directing local resources, ensuring timely updates, maintaining documents, reviewing and proposing toxicological references, safety measures and GHS compliance.
  • Impacts the quality and effectiveness of training and competence across ATI SAC by managing the monthly EHSQ awareness training program by preparing, coordinating, editing and distributing material on a monthly basis. This requires a high degree of cross-functional communication.
